#51b90d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#51b90d is composed of 31.8% red, 72.5%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 93%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 96.3 degrees, a saturation of 86.9% and a lightness of 38.8%. #51b90d color hex could be obtained by blending #a2ff1a with #007300. Closest websafe color is: #66cc00.

#51b90d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#51b90d has RGB values of R:81, G:185,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0, Y:0.93,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 5355789.
